Output 9066bdfec37a42113014d4020a8d1046e65ca9b52a779f99d1037d323aa3b03a:6

value
645800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bdcb1f95c966870f1ed95f4b4085c567c22e50b OP_EQUAL
address
38c8z6wCjmYEHfUktNLsdCPKeUXRXBkBQZ
transaction
9066bdfec37a42113014d4020a8d1046e65ca9b52a779f99d1037d323aa3b03a
spent
true